Key Features of the Franklin Sensors ProSensor M150/X990
- •Nine-Sensor Technology: Utilizes multiple sensors for enhanced accuracy and detection range compared to single-sensor models.
- •Deep Scanning Capabilities: Penetrates walls to detect studs and wires at significant depths.
- •Live Wire Detection: A critical safety feature to identify and avoid electrical hazards.
- •Automatic Calibration: Ensures accurate readings by automatically adjusting to the surface material.
- •Durable Construction: Built to withstand regular use and the demands of a professional work environment. Made in the USA.
Pros of the Franklin Sensors ProSensor M150/X990
- •Exceptional Accuracy: The nine-sensor technology significantly improves accuracy in locating studs and wires, reducing the chances of misidentification.
- •Reliable Live Wire Detection: This safety feature is invaluable and provides peace of mind while working near electrical systems. The clear warning signals are easy to understand.
- •Versatile Detection Capabilities: The ability to detect both wood and metal studs broadens its usability across various applications. The deep scan capability is also an advantage, detecting studs behind multiple layers of drywall.
Cons of the Franklin Sensors ProSensor M150/X990
- •Price Point: While offering advanced features, the ProSensor M150/X990 sits at the higher end of the price spectrum for stud finders, potentially making it less accessible to budget-conscious buyers.
- •Slightly Bulky Design: The device's size, while functional for its capabilities, could be considered less compact than some competing models, potentially making it slightly less convenient for some users, particularly in tight spaces.
